🧭 About the Role

We're hiring our first in-house Production Designer to own hands-on creative production across video, web, email, and collateral. You take a brief, usually from marketing, and turn it into finished, on-brand assets ready to ship. This is a high-volume execution role: multiple ad cuts, landing pages, email templates, and decks each week, all held to Granted's brand system and healthcare compliance rules.

What You'll Do
Social-first video editing
  • Cut UGC and talking-head ads into multiple lengths (e.g., 15s and 30s) and aspect ratios (9:16, 4:5, 1:1, 16:9) for Meta and YouTube.
  • Burn in captions, add B-roll and text reveals, and keep the edit moving so it holds retention through the hook.
  • Version and riff winning ads: new hooks, on-screen insurer callouts, swapped presenters (including AI-generated), and platform re-cuts from existing masters.
  • Build light motion graphics and AI-assisted animation, such as product and explainer sequences (e.g., a bill-scan animation).
Landing page design
  • Design and revise marketing-site and campaign landing pages in Figma (partner pages, patient-stories page, signup screens, and similar).
  • Design mobile-first, keep animation minimal, and match each page to the ad that drove the click.
  • Work from copy briefs and conversion benchmarks, not aesthetics alone.
Email design
  • Design and iterate responsive email templates for lifecycle, promo, and partner (FFGA) sends.
  • Keep templates consistent with the design system: icons, logo lockups, buttons, and spacing.
Collateral design
  • Build BD and partner decks, including reusable base templates that partner-specific versions fork from.
  • Produce sales enablement materials and co-branded partner assets (e.g., FFGA x Granted), plus a self-serve asset library reps and HR teams can pull from.
  • Turn around one-off brand and marketing design requests as they come in.
